自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

hongjie_lin

如何上手一门语言

  • 博客(9)
  • 收藏
  • 关注

转载 PostMan 四种常见的 POST 提交数据方式

HTTP/1.1 协议规定的 HTTP 请求方法有 OPTIONS、GET、HEAD、POST、PUT、DELETE、TRACE、CONNECT 这几种。其中 POST 一般用来向服务端提交数据,本文主要讨论 POST 提交数据的几种方式。 协议规定 POST 提交的数据必须放在消息主体(entity-body)中,但协议并没有规定数据必须使用什么编码方式。实际上,开发者完全可以自己决定消...

2018-11-24 11:24:50 6236

原创 多线程相关知识

多线程相关知识 两个线程进行通信:通过等待(wait)唤醒(notify)机制    三个或三个以上线程进行通信:通过notifyAll()方法/** 1. 在同步代码块中,用哪个对象锁,就用哪个对象调用wait方法* 2. 为什么wait和notify方法定义在Object类中?* 因为锁对象可以是任意对象,而Object类是所有类的...

2018-11-22 15:00:35 172

原创 设计模式---适配器设计模式

设计模式---适配器设计模式 什么事适配器:1. 在使用监听的时候,需要定义一个类事件监听器接口2. 通常接口中有多个方法,而程序中不一定所有的方法都用到,但又必须重写,很繁琐3. 适配器简化了这些操作,我们定义监听器只需要继承适配器,然后重写需要的方法即可适配器原理:1. 适配器就是一个类,实现了监听器接口,所有的抽象方法都重写了,但是方法全都是空的。2. 适配器...

2018-11-11 13:26:31 161

原创 设计模式---工厂模式

设计模式---工厂模式 工厂方法模式概述:工厂方法模式中抽象工厂负责定义创建对象的接口,具体创建工作由继承抽象工厂的具体类实现。优点:客户端不需要再负责对象的创建,从而明确了各个类的职责,如果有新的对象添加,只需要增加一个具体的类和具体的工厂类即可,不影响已有的代码,后期维护方便,增加了可拓展性。 首先是一个Animal的抽象类:继承抽象类的Cat类和Dog类:...

2018-11-11 12:47:46 149 1

原创 设计模式---简单工厂设计模式

先定义一个抽象类Animal:定义两个动物类继承这个类:定义一个专门生产动物的工程类:最后定义一个测试类:按照这个动物工厂类,你会发现,如果动物一多的话,就需要写很多重复的方法,所以,就进行了改进:...

2018-11-10 19:14:44 202

原创 使用动态代理解决网站字符集编码问题:(之前通过拦截器)

使用动态代理解决网站字符集编码问题:(之前通过拦截器) 设计模式:在软件开发的过程中,遇到相识的问题,将问题的解决方式抽象为模型(套路)单例模式(静态代码只会执行一次),工厂模式,动态代理,装饰者模式,适配器 装饰者模式的介绍:谷歌汽车场景:1. Java设计了汽车开发的约定interface ICar(start,run,stop)class Google...

2018-11-06 15:21:36 304 1

原创 发生在“注解”@的那些事儿

注解:自定义注解:注解和类,接口一样,属于一种数据类型注解可以放在类,方法,属性上面注解可以有属性,也可以没有属性注解有作用范围(源码期间(String):@Author,@Since,@Test(timeout=1000),@See作用:使用命令javadoc将当期的源码生成帮助文件,可以识别String类上的相关注解编译期间():@Override,@Dep...

2018-11-04 16:41:31 134

原创 设计模式---观察者模式介绍与理解

设计模式---观察者模式介绍与理解:观察者模式原理:类似于定牛奶业务1. 奶站,subject:登记注册,移除,通知(register,remove,notify)2. 用户,observer:接收输入观察者模式:对象之间多对一依赖的一种设计模式,被依赖的对象称为subject,依赖的对象为observer,subject发生变化时通知observer对象。观察者模式实例演示:...

2018-11-03 16:07:17 1482

原创 使用springboot来实现WebLog

使用websocket技术实时输出系统日志到浏览器端,实现WebLog   boot-websocket-log:spring boot系统中使用websocket技术实时输出系统日志到浏览器端,因为是实时输出,所有第一时间就想到了使用webSocket,而且在spring boot中,使用websocket超级方便,阅读本文,你会接触到以下关键词相关技术:WebSocket(...

2018-11-02 16:42:52 2614

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除